Mobile and Terrestrial Propagation TG
Formed in Oct 96 by merging two TWPs:– Mobile Radio
– Diffraction, Scatter and other Terrain Effects
Membership– 61 representatives from 36 organisations
– good industry/academia/government balance
TG Meetings
4 meetings a year– average attendance: 23
Meeting framework– Progress reports from members
– Liaison with related groups
– Regular technical presentations» by members and invited speakers
– Special issues
Mobile and Terrestrial TGTerms of Reference
Open to organisations who support the interchange of pre-competitive results
Covers the fields of mobile and terrestrial radiowave propagation mechanisms, particularly diffraction and scatter
Topics include– area coverage, macro-, micro-, pico-cell and indoor– effects of ground cover (inc. vegetation)– wideband channel characterisation– system- and antenna-related issues– terrain, ground-cover and measurements databases
Previous Special Issues
Collation and maintenance of measurements results database– CD-ROM containing 50,000 measurement results and path
profiles available to members
Terrain and 3D building databases– TG developed a common specification for 3D street-level building
databases for data suppliers and users
This Year’s Special Issues
Two working parties of the Mobile and Terrestrial TG reported on requirements for propagation data and model development:– BFWA (Mike Willis)
– 3G (Simon Saunders/Sana Salous)
Report on “Strategic research requirements for Broadband Fixed Wireless Access” sent to RRAC
Project proposal on “Benchmarks for high-resolution mobile radio wave propagation models” submitted to RA for possible funding– rejected (too near market, too general)
